Gujarat’s Surat district court on Thursday convicted Congress MP Rahul Gandhi in a defamation case over his ‘Modi surname’ remark in 2019. Gandhi was convicted under sections 499 and 500 of the Indian Penal Code. The maximum punishment under this section is two years. However, in this case, Rahul Gandhi has also got immediate bail. As soon as the punishment was announced to Rahul, the reaction of the leaders has also come to the fore. Arvind Kejriwal said that we have differences with Congress but it is not right to implicate Rahul.

“We have differences with Congress but…”

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al tweeted, “There is a conspiracy to eliminate non-BJP leaders and parties by prosecuting them. We have differences with the Congress, but it is not right to implicate Rahul Gandhi in such a defamation case. Public and Opposition Its job is to ask questions. We respect the court but disagree with the judgement.”

What did Priyanka Gandhi say on Rahul’s punishment
On the other hand, Rahul Gandhi’s sister and Congress General Secretary Priyanka Gandhi tweeted on this matter, “The whole machinery of scared power is trying to suppress the voice of Rahul Gandhi by imposing price, punishment, discrimination. My brother never We are afraid, we will never be afraid. We have lived speaking the truth, will continue to speak the truth. We will continue to raise the voice of the people of the country. The power of truth and the love of crores of countrymen are with him.”

Jairam Ramesh said – this is New India
On the other hand, Jairam Ramesh said that this is New India, if you raise your voice against injustice, then ED-CBI, Police, FIR will be imposed on everyone. Rahul Gandhi ji is also being punished for speaking the truth, for raising his voice against the dictator. The law of the country gives an opportunity to appeal to Rahul Gandhi, he will exercise this right. We are not afraid.

“The central government wants to crush the opposition”
On the other hand, AAP has besieged the central government in the case of punishment to Rahul Gandhi in the Modi surname case. Delhi government minister Saurabh Bhardwaj said that the central government wants to crush the opposition. Also said that the current situation is more dangerous than the Emergency.

What did Congress President Kharge say
Congress President Mallikarjun Kharge also said on Rahul’s punishment, “The cowardly, dictatorial BJP government is disgusted with Rahul Gandhi and the opposition because we are exposing his dark deeds. Demanding JPC. Modi a victim of political bankruptcy.” The government sends the ED, the police, imposes cases on political speeches. We will appeal in the higher court.”

As the seed sows, so will the plant emerge – Meenakshi Lekhi
Union Minister Meenakshi Lekhi said that as the seed sows, so will the plant emerge. Manmohan Singh and Sharad Yadav and others together had amended the law in which if the punishment is not 2 years but 5 years, then the membership of Parliament should end and they tore that bill in front of the public.

Sudhanshu Trivedi said – Rahul has legally lost his base
BJP’s reaction on Rahul’s punishment has also come to the fore. BJP leader Sudhanshu Trivedi has said that Rahul Gandhi has done the work of humiliating a community. Rahul Gandhi’s work is a symbol of break India. They have lost ground legally as well.

“Congress is drowning due to Rahul’s statement”
Union Law Minister Kiren Rijiju has said that whatever Rahul Gandhi speaks only causes harm and the Congress party is also sinking because of his statements. Talking to the media in the Parliament House complex, Union Law Minister Rijiju said that whatever Rahul Gandhi speaks, these days it only causes harm. His statement harms his party but it is not good for the country either.
